At the end of this little reunion, DvD Translations opts to hack in a secret code (MrSakurai) that can be inputted on their website here. It mainly consists of a couple debug room/extra dialogue stuff that isnt seen in-game.

And with a bunch of fading police sirens, The Portopia Serial Murder Case comes to a close.
